织梦平台支持添加视频播放功能,用户可以通过集成第三方播放器,如HTML5 Video、Flash Player等,实现视频的流畅播放,为确保最佳播放效果和兼容性,推荐使用HTML5播放器,并嵌入至织梦模板中,利用CSS3动画和HTML5的``标签,可以实现丰富的视频播放效果和交互体验,织梦始终致力于提供灵活的解决方案,满足用户在视频播放方面的多样化需求。
在当今数字化时代,多媒体内容的创作与传播变得日益重要,无论是企业宣传、教育培训还是个人创作,视频都已经成为最受欢迎的信息传递方式之一,在众多多媒体平台中,如何将精心制作的视频内容有效地嵌入到自己的网站或应用中,并实现顺畅的视频播放功能,成为了许多用户面临的问题,织梦,作为一家专业的大规模多媒体互动教学平台,为用户提供了丰富多样的功能,其中视频播放功能的添加无疑是其一大亮点。
了解视频播放功能的需求
在着手添加视频播放功能之前,首先要明确自己的需求,是要在现有的网页中嵌入视频,还是在移动应用中增加视频播放组件?不同的场景对视频播放功能的需求各不相同,对于需要嵌入到网站的视频播放需求,可以利用HTML5的<video>标签配合JavaScript脚本进行开发;而对于移动应用,可能需要调用相关API进行集成。
准备视频资源
优质的视频资源是成功的关键,在选择视频素材时,要确保视频格式与目标平台兼容,避免因格式不支持而导致播放失败,常见的视频格式包括MP4、AVI和FLV等,这些格式在不同的设备和浏览器上都能得到较好的支持。
技术选型
织梦平台提供多种方式来添加视频播放功能,开发者可以根据自己的技术栈和需求选择合适的技术进行集成,以下是一些常用的技术选型方案:
-
HTML5视频播放:利用HTML5的
<video>标签和JavaScript控制,实现对视频播放的控制功能如播放、暂停、进度条拖动以及全屏切换等,还可以通过CSS3为视频添加自定义的样式。 -
云服务上传与存储:为了减少服务器负载和提高用户体验,可以将视频文件上传至云存储服务,并在织梦中使用对应的SDK或API进行视频播放,这种方式可以降低维护成本,方便用户随时随地观看视频。
-
第三方播放器插件:织梦社区提供了丰富的第三方播放器插件供开发者选择,这些插件往往集成了更多高级功能和良好的兼容性,选择合适的插件,能够更快地搭建起功能完善且易于维护的视频播放平台。
实现视频播放功能的具体步骤
- 创建视频播放容器
使用HTML5创建视频播放容器,如<video>标签,设置相关属性如宽度、高度、自动播放等。
<video id="myVideo" width="640" height="360" controls>
<source src="path/to/your/video.mp4" type="video/mp4">
</video>
- 添加播放控制功能
利用JavaScript为视频添加播放控制功能,如监听播放/暂停按钮点击事件来控制视频播放状态。
const video = document.getElementById('myVideo');
video.addEventListener('click', () => {
if (video.paused) {
video.play();
} else {
video.pause();
}
});
- 处理不同格式的视频文件
针对不同格式的视频文件,可以通过MIME类型指定及转码服务解决兼容性问题,确保上传的视频格式被目标平台广泛接受。
- 云同步和上传功能
若计划实现视频的云同步和上传,可使用织梦提供的云服务API,将视频文件上传并保存至云端,这样无论用户在何处访问应用程序,都可以无缝播放自己已经上传的视频。
通过以上步骤,你就能成功地在织梦平台上添加视频播放功能。